    Put a link to news item about Ricki's, cleos, and Frank and Oak stores. Does not look good.

    The Lime Ridge mall Ricki's had a sign about closing when I was there around Dec.30. Did not know whole chain is in financial difficulty. Do not delay if you have shopping or order fix to do.
    https://www.cleo.ca/?srsltid=AfmBOorg6CsIC0ZxyT5nSLUYI8xgGe1ixJQtwfRWQ z5qfgt3F3-gM8h9
    As of January 17, no returns, gift cards or ability to redeem or earn loyalty points. Applies to both Cleo and Rickis. https://www.rickis.com/ Bootlegger as well.

    If anyone has Ricki's or Cleo gift cards or e gift cards, shop asap. If not for yourself, perhaps for someone in need of winter accessories or outfit.

    I agree with you. I never rely upon points from anyone. I've been badly burned by Aeroplan and others. To me, I always assumed outright that the points will mean nothing or be cancelled. I accept points if there are absolutely no other options.

    IMO, use them up as fast as you can. There is no guarantee if they will be honoured in the future or if their value will be discounted or reduced. Expect the point issuer to do everything in their power to cheat and deny you value from your points and you will never be disappointed.

    Does Walmart charge any activation or handling/service fee for selling you a card? If not, it sounds like an excellent choice to burn points, even if Walmart no longer guarantees the lowest price. I had small Walmart gift cards and took a long time to use up the credit, because I just don't buy very much from them; they just don't offer good prices. YMMV
